Title :
Modifying Rete to reason temporally
Author :
Maloof, Marcus A. ; Kochut, Krys J.
Author_Institution :
Dept. of Comput. Sci., George Mason Univ., Fairfax, VA, USA
Abstract :
Although researchers stress the importance of relative time representations, most expert system shells with temporal reasoning target real-time domains and use absolute time representations. This ontological assumption limits these systems to domains in which temporal events relate to times of occurrence. A temporal production system (TPS) is a traditional production system augmented with temporal knowledge maintenance routines and a temporal knowledge representation. These additions provide the ability to model relationships between events and they allow, but do not require, events to be associated with times of occurrence. The authors describe a TPS and the modifications of the Rete pattern matching algorithm required to incorporate interval-based temporal semantics and temporal knowledge maintenance routines
Keywords :
knowledge based systems; knowledge representation; pattern matching; temporal reasoning; Rete algorithm; absolute time representations; expert system shells; interval-based temporal semantics; occurrence times; ontological assumption; pattern matching algorithm; real-time domains; relative time representations; temporal events; temporal knowledge maintenance routines; temporal knowledge representation; temporal production system; temporal reasoning; Artificial intelligence; Computer science; Expert systems; Fuses; Knowledge representation; Ontologies; Pattern matching; Production systems; Real time systems; Stress;
Conference_Titel :
Tools with Artificial Intelligence, 1993. TAI '93. Proceedings., Fifth International Conference on
Conference_Location :
Boston, MA
Print_ISBN :
0-8186-4200-9
DOI :
10.1109/TAI.1993.634008